Debate on bill on Wednesday, 30 June 1993, in the House of Commons, led by Lord Howard of Lympne. The answering member was Tony Blair.


2R & Money res:European Parliamentary Elections Bill 1992/93

European Parliamentary Elections Bill. Second reading debate. Amendment negatived on division (254 to 300). Main Question agreed to on division (290 to 51). Bill committed to a Committee of the Whole House. Debate on a money resolution. Agreed to on division (236 to 27).
